thisContext is a special object for representing an activation in a stack frame in a stack-based VM.
Actually "thisContext" represents *the current* activation/stack-frame.
  foo: anObject     ^ thisContext at: 1
is the same as
  foo: anObject     ^ anObject
Of course, "this" refers to "the current" in common language usage.
There are two kinds of contexts: Method Contexts and Block Contexts.
Actually in Pharo images there are only instances of MethodContext. Though you can ask the context if it comes from a block by sending the message #isExecutingBlock.

Context creation is optimized in the VM in most Smalltalks, so it's only really created as an object in the environment (reified) when it's specifically needed through "thisContext".
In Pharo contexts are not reified like that. Stack-frames are actual objects at all times. However, for speed reasons, their creation and garbage-collection is optimized by the VM. Stack frames get automatically recycled if nobody refers to them.

There are several applications related with computational reflection (Reflective Programming, Meta-Programming, MOP, etc) which makes use of the current context.
Also: exception handling, generators, continuations, co-routines, ...
